vue面试题

博客主要介绍了Vue相关知识,包括修饰符和组件传值。修饰符有阻止冒泡的.stop、阻止默认事件的.prevent等多种类型,涵盖按键、表单、组件修饰符;还提及了Vue的组件传值,但内容未详细展开组件传值的具体信息。

1、vue中的修饰符有哪些?

.stop 阻止冒泡

.prevent 阻止默认事件

.captrue 

.self 当前元素自身触发 不是内部元素触发

.once 点击事件只会触发一次

:keyup.enter 回车抬起

:keydown.enter 回车按下

        按键别名:enter、tab、delete、esc、space、up、down、left、right、ctrl、alt、shift、meta

表单修饰符

.lazy 将input事件改为change事件,失去焦点时v-model才会手机数据

.number 收集数值类型而不是string

.trim 去除空格

组件修饰符

.native组件的根元素上监听一个原生事件

.sync 扩展一个自动更新父组件属性的v-on监听器

        

<comp :foo.sync="bar"></comp>
// 会被拓展成以下
<comp :foo="bar" @update:foo="val => bar = val"></comp>
// 当子组件需要更新值时,需要触发一个更新事件
this.$emit('update:foo', newValue)

        

2、vue的组件传值 

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值